Tunneling definition an underground passage. See more. physics the phenomenon in which an object usually an elementary particle tunnels through a potential barrier even though it does not have sufficient energy to surmount the barrier. It is explained by wave mechanics and is the cause of alpha decay field emission and certain conduction processes in semiconductors

The largest tunnel in ancient times was constructed between Naples and Pouoli in 36.B.C. This tunnel was 4800-foot-long 25-foot-wide and 30 foot in height. It was a road tunnel

2012-12-28PATENTED MINING CLAIM A patented mining claim is one for which the Federal Government has passed its title to the claimant making it private land.A person may mine and remove minerals from a mining claim without a mineral patent. However a mineral patent gives the owner exclusive title to the locateble minerals

Adit dt in mining underground passage excavated nearly horiontally with one end open to the earths surface usually used to service a mine.The adit end is the furthermost end from the surface i.e. the location where miners work. The adit collar is the area where an adit opens to the surface and must be reinforced against any surface weakness

Tunnel passes through a mountain with and entrance at one emd and an exit at the other. An adit goes into a mountain with no separate exit. Rib side wall of a drift adit or tunnel
2020-6-8Tunneling is a protocol that allows for the secure movement of data from one network to another. Tunneling involves allowing private network communications to be sent across a public network such as the Internet through a process called encapsulation. Other articles where Portal is discussed coal mining Access to a coal seam called portals are the first to be completed and generally the last to be sealed. A large coal mine will have several portals. Their locations and the types of facilities installed in them depend on their principal use whether for worker and material transport ventilation drainage
There are three broad categories of tunnels mining public works and transportation. Lets look briefly at each type. Mine tunnels are used during ore extraction enabling laborers or equipment to access mineral and metal deposits deep inside the earth.These tunnels are made using similar techniques as other types of tunnels but they cost less to build
